اسبع

Root: سبع

Form: 4

Full Definition

اسبعIV , said of a party of men, It became seven: also, it became seventy. (M and L in art. ثلث.)
2 Said of a man, it signifies He was, or became, one whose camels came to the water on the seventh day [counting the day of the next preceding watering as the first].
3 اسبع لِٱمْرَأَتِهِ: see 2.
4 أَسْبَعَتْ She brought forth her seventh offspring. (TA in art. بكر.)
5 اسبعهُ: see 2, first signification.

def.2 It abounded with سِبَاع [or animals of prey].
2 اسبع الرُّعْيَانُ The pastors had their beasts fallen upon by the سَبُع [or animal of prey].

def.3 اسبعهُ i. q. أَطْعَمَهُ السَّبُعَ [which may be rendered He gave him as food the animal of prey, or he gave him as food to the animal of prey; but it seems from what here follows that the former is meant]: in the “ Mufradát, ” [he gave him as food] the flesh of the سَبُع.

def.4 He gave him, or delivered him, to the ظُؤُورَة [which means both nurse and nurses].
2 He left him to himself; or left him without work, or occupation; namely, his slave; syn. أَهْمَلَهُ. [See مُسْبَعٌ.]
